On Wed, 2004-03-31 at 19:05, Gene Kochanowsky wrote: > Greetings, > > This is probably some configuration issue, but for some reason my system > has stopped playing a ringing sound when an extension is dialed. The > phone rings but there is no ring sound in the ear piece. You updated your Asterisk. I believe that the CVS stable as of a few days ago fixes the problem.
